Mr. Burton
Top-Notch bio pic that's as much about the early life Sir Richard Burton (Jenkins) as it is about Phillip Burton his teacher and adopted father. Once again the brits have outdone themselves. The script is great, always compelling, and plays out a bit like a sports bio-pic. However, it's the acting that really puts Mr. Burton over the top. It's a masterclass in acting by Jones and Lawtey (wink, wink) and when the two are together on screen the chemistry between the two is pure movie magic. The film explores the father/son dynamic in a most untraditional way much to the betterment of the film. An incredibly moving motion picture, that does the greatest actor in the history of Wales justice and that I am happy to have seen. Highly Recommended and a gem.
